A leading multinational organisation in London is seeking a Senior Assistant Company Secretary to provide governance advice and manage compliance across UK entities.
Responsibilities include:
- Preparing meeting agendas
- Managing logistical arrangements
- Maintaining statutory records
Candidates should possess knowledge of UK company law and have excellent communication and analytical skills. A degree and qualification as an Associate Company Secretary (ACG) are essential. This role offers a hybrid working model and opportunities for professional development.
